[PATCH 3/5] libiscsi: fix missed iscsi_task_put in xmit error path

from bhalevy@xxxxxxxxx:
It looks like change 652 to libiscsi.c added some dead code around line
670
                if (rc) {
                        spin_unlock_bh(&conn->session->lock);
                        goto again;
                }

since 5 lines above we goto again if (rc).

It looks like the previous if (rc) should go away if we want to put the
ctask before
breaking out of the while loop with "goto again" (see following patch).

did I miss anything here?

Benny

 drivers/scsi/libiscsi.c |    2 --
 1 files changed, 0 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/scsi/libiscsi.c b/drivers/scsi/libiscsi.c
index 1000fe9..e3a2ec2 100644
--- a/drivers/scsi/libiscsi.c
+++ b/drivers/scsi/libiscsi.c
@@ -661,8 +661,6 @@ static int iscsi_data_xmit(struct iscsi_
 		spin_unlock_bh(&conn->session->lock);
 
 		rc = tt->xmit_cmd_task(conn, conn->ctask);
-		if (rc)
-			goto again;
 
 		spin_lock_bh(&conn->session->lock);
 		__iscsi_put_ctask(conn->ctask);
